摘要:
目的:建立高效液相色谱法(HPLC)测定羧甲淀粉钠(浆状)中氯乙酸的残留量。方法:色谱柱为Titank C18(250 mm×4.6 mm,5 µm);以0.2%磷酸溶液为流动相A,乙腈为流动相B,梯度洗脱;流速为1.0 mL/min,检测波长为214 nm,柱温为30℃,进样量为20 µL。结果:氯乙酸浓度在0.0056 mg/mL~0.2026 mg/mL范围内与峰面积呈良好的线性关系,r=1.0000(n=6),平均回收率为96.2%,RSD为1.14%(n=9)。结论:该方法操作简便、专属准确,可用于测定羧甲淀粉钠(浆状)中氯乙酸残留。
Abstract:
Objective: To establish a high performance liquid chromatography(HPLC) for the determination of chloroacetic acid residues in sodium carboxymethyl starch(pulp). Methods: The chromatographic column was Titank C18 (250mm×4.6mm, 5μm) the mobile phase a was 0.2% phosphoric acid solution, acetonitrile was the mobile phase B, and gradient elution was carried out the flow rate is 1.0mL/min, the detection wavelength is 214 nm, the column temperature is 30℃, and the sample injection volume is 20μL. Results: Chloroacetic acid showed a good linear relationship with peak area in the concentration range of 0.0056 mg/mL~0.2026 mg/mL, r=1.0000(n=6). The average recovery was 96.2%, RSD was 1.14%(n=9). Conclusion: The method is simple,specific and accurate, and can be used for the determination of chloroacetic acid residues in sodium carboxymethyl starch (pulp).
